On Wednesday, asset manager IDX filed for a combined Gold and Bitcoin ETF soon after the crypto mortgage approval by the U.S. Federal Housing Finance Agency (FHFA). Dubbed as the IDX Alternative FIAT ETF, the fund seeks to offer investors exposure to a blend of digital assets, putting a major focus on Bitcoin and Gold. Amid global market uncertainty, both asset classes have given strong returns in 2025, making them the best hedge against market volatility.
